Practical Seller Notes Before Adding to Your Collection

  1. Test the Design: Always run a sample stitch-out to evaluate quality and performance. This helps identify any issues with stitch density or flow before producing large quantities.
  2. Create a Sample: Stitch the design onto real fabric to see how it looks and holds up. This is vital for ensuring consistency in your handmade product offerings.
  3. Photograph the Final Item: Take high-quality photos under different lighting conditions. If the design looks flat or unappealing in certain angles, adjust your presentation accordingly.
  4. Review Thread Color Options: While the design may come with suggested color palettes, experiment with variations to find what resonates most with your brand and audience.
  5. Check Thumbnail Readability: Ensure the design remains legible and appealing when reduced to a thumbnail size. This affects how it appears in search results and listings.
  6. Confirm Hoop Size and Machine Compatibility: Although these details aren't included in the description, it's important to verify them on the Creative Fabrica product page to avoid compatibility issues.
  7. Consider Stabilizer Needs: Some plaid patterns can be tricky to embroider due to their repetitive nature. Test with appropriate stabilizers to prevent puckering or distortion.
  8. Review Licensing Terms: Make sure you understand Creative Fabrica’s licensing policy before using the design for commercial purposes. This ensures you stay compliant and protect your business.
